Output 171afab4968eea4c68f3521955b079cc34286963d8a6a26e99c0013bbd24f802:0

value
170000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11105392b0de9786bb43ffe1d5b8574316a56863 OP_EQUALVERIFY OP_CHECKSIG
address
12ZE3eJsC9aiRUobs1v1qV2Kcb1Sf2L9sw
transaction
171afab4968eea4c68f3521955b079cc34286963d8a6a26e99c0013bbd24f802
spent
true